Autor Tema: Interfaz ETH&WIFI como LAN - Interfaz 3G como WAN  (Leído 3263 veces)

0 Usuarios y 1 Visitante están viendo este tema.

baumann

  • Visitante
Interfaz ETH&WIFI como LAN - Interfaz 3G como WAN
« en: 19-04-2013, 14:23 (Viernes) »
Buenas!

Abro este hilo, para dejar un poco al margen del desarrollo del Comtrend AR-5387un ya que entiendo que mi caso se podrá extrapolar a todos los modelos. La cosa es que me estoy volviendo loco, leyendo hilos de aquí, y de todo Internet sin éxito.  :'(

Estoy intentando hacer un router móvil: Tener la interfaz ETH y WIFI como red de acceso al router, y la interfaz usb 3G como interfaz WAN. Lo que viene siendo un router móvil, ideal para las vacaciones :D Todo esto, gracias a vuestro desarrollo en el hilo original


Bien, desde el propio router soy capaz de hacer ping a IPs de internet si marco el origen 3g-wan, y anteriormente conseguí que el propio openWRT descargase los paquetes de actualización con la interfaz 3G, pero no conseguí enrutar correctamente.

Al final me he vuelto loco, haciendo pruebas no consigo establecer comunicación entre la LAN y la WAN, así que borré toda la configuración habida y por haber en el Firewall. He probado dejando todas las interfaces sin Firewall, metiendo todas en la misma zona de Firewall, aislando cada una con los respectivos forwarding....

Uno de los problemas que veo yo, es que en la pantalla principal no me aparece la interfaz WAN la propia interfaz 3g-wan, siempre aparece o bien la WLAN, o el Bridge Ethernet, por tanto, no es capaz de saltar.

Probé a poner el next hop la IP (aun dinámica), sin éxito en la configuración de los interfaces LAN, sin éxito. Crear una ruta estática con origen la WLAN a la interfaz 3G tampoco me ha funcionado.

Dejo unas capturas del estado actual. La verdad es que tras hacer funcionar el 3G estoy siendo reacio a formatear y comenzar de nuevo, pero al ser un novatillo con OpenWRT, me gustaría concoer la opinión de los más expertos

ping OK si el origen es la 3G


apartados de configuración actual

-

-

-



danitool

  • Visitante
Re: Interfaz ETH&WIFI como LAN - Interfaz 3G como WAN
« Respuesta #1 en: 19-04-2013, 23:42 (Viernes) »
Justo estos días estuve compilando un firmware para el livebox con esto mismo. Parece que la conectividad con el usb 3g lo tienes solucionado, es lo difícil. El resto no debiera ser mayor problema. Esas son las configuraciones que puse al firmware:

Código: [Seleccionar]
root@OpenWrt:/# cat /etc/config/network

 config interface 'loopback'
         option ifname 'lo'
         option proto 'static'
         option ipaddr '127.0.0.1'
         option netmask '255.0.0.0'

 config interface 'lan'
         option ifname 'eth0'
         option type 'bridge'
         option proto 'static'
         option ipaddr '192.168.3.1'
         option netmask '255.255.255.0'

 config interface wan
         option ifname ppp0
         option pincode 1234
         option device /dev/ttyUSB0
         option apn ac.vodafone.es
         option service umts
         option proto 3g
         option username vodafone
         option password vodafone
         option 'pppd_options' 'noipdefault'

No hay vlans, no sé si tú usas alguna..

Código: [Seleccionar]
root@OpenWrt:/# cat /etc/chatscripts/3g.chat

 ABORT   BUSY
 ABORT   'NO CARRIER'
 ABORT   ERROR
 REPORT  CONNECT
 TIMEOUT 10
 ""      "AT&F"
 OK      "ATE1"
 OK      'AT+CGDCONT=1,"IP","$USE_APN"'
 SAY     "Calling UMTS/GPRS"
 TIMEOUT 30
 OK      "ATD*99#"
 CONNECT ' '
Esto supongo que lo tendrás bien. Es específico para cada usb-3g, aunque con pocas variaciones.

Código: [Seleccionar]
root@OpenWrt:/# cat /etc/rc.local

 # Put your custom commands here that should be executed once
 # the system init finished. By default this file does nothing.

ifup wan
exit 0

No sé si realmente hay que levantar la interfaz wan, aquí simplemente se asegura de que se hace.

El firewall no se tocó para nada. Esta configuración fue testeada y funcionando correctamente tanto a través de ethernet como conectado por wifi.

Para asegurarte podrías directamente editar estos ficheros, el /etc/config/network por ejemplo usar la configuración que puse aquí. Si instalas nano te será más fácil editar.

Testeado y funcionando correctamente. La versión usada fue AA (12.09).
« Última modificación: 19-04-2013, 23:44 (Viernes) por danitool »

baumann

  • Visitante
Re: Interfaz ETH&WIFI como LAN - Interfaz 3G como WAN
« Respuesta #2 en: 06-05-2013, 23:59 (Lunes) »
buenas!

Disculpa la demora, no he tenido tiempo para probarlo hasta ahora...

Pues resulta que la config que tú muestras la tengo yo igual excepto el tema de las VLANes, que por lo que he intentado, por mucho que lo quite, vuelve a aparecer, pero no ha habido éxito...

Durante lo manazas, probé a hacer un back-up, y restaurar el firm a fábrica para recuperar todos los valores por defecto, y durante un par de pruebas ahora no consigo que funcione el 3G, ni restaurando a la versión anterior  ??? ???

En resumen, he tocado en demasiados sitios sin saber qué hacía. Lo suyo será comenzar pasito a pasito, creando la conexión entre un equipo cableado, y un equipo a través de WIFI, y después comenzar con la configuración del 3G..

Muchas gracias!!!  :D

DAIkiri2KS

  • Visitante
Re: Interfaz ETH&WIFI como LAN - Interfaz 3G como WAN
« Respuesta #3 en: 12-05-2013, 17:12 (Domingo) »
buenas!

Disculpa la demora, no he tenido tiempo para probarlo hasta ahora...

Pues resulta que la config que tú muestras la tengo yo igual excepto el tema de las VLANes, que por lo que he intentado, por mucho que lo quite, vuelve a aparecer, pero no ha habido éxito...

Durante lo manazas, probé a hacer un back-up, y restaurar el firm a fábrica para recuperar todos los valores por defecto, y durante un par de pruebas ahora no consigo que funcione el 3G, ni restaurando a la versión anterior  ??? ???

En resumen, he tocado en demasiados sitios sin saber qué hacía. Lo suyo será comenzar pasito a pasito, creando la conexión entre un equipo cableado, y un equipo a través de WIFI, y después comenzar con la configuración del 3G..

Muchas gracias!!!  :D

Buenas baumann,

tengo un router Comtrend AR-5387un de Jazztel y quiero utilizarlo exactamente de la misma manera que tu, es decir, conectar un pincho Usb 3g (Nucom WU-260) para compartir la conexión ya sea por cable o wifi.

Le he instalado la ultima compilación (r36114) que he visto en el hilo oficial del 5387un OpenWrt pero no consigo hacer que funcione el 3g en el equipo.
Mi problema es que no detecta correctamente el usb 3g el router,  y tengo instalados todos los paquetes necesarios (comgt kmod-usb-serial kmod-usb-serial-option kmod-usb-acm usb-modeswitch luci-proto-3g usb-modeswitch-data)

Que compilación estas utilizando? Sabes de que puede ser que no funcione?
Te pego lo que aparece en el log del router cuando conecto el pincho e intento conectarme.

May 12 17:08:46 OpenWrt kern.info kernel: [11559.132000] usb 1-1: new high-speed USB device number 3 using bcm63xx_ehci
May 12 17:08:47 OpenWrt kern.info kernel: [11560.388000] scsi1 : usb-storage 1-1:1.0
May 12 17:08:49 OpenWrt kern.notice kernel: [11562.020000] scsi 1:0:0:0: CD-ROM            3G Modem Mass Storage     2.31 PQ: 0 ANSI: 2
May 12 17:08:50 OpenWrt local2.info chat[27393]: alarm
May 12 17:08:50 OpenWrt local2.info chat[27393]: Failed
May 12 17:08:50 OpenWrt daemon.err pppd[27389]: Connect script failed
May 12 17:08:51 OpenWrt daemon.info pppd[27389]: Exit.
May 12 17:08:52 OpenWrt daemon.notice netifd: Interface 'WAN3G' is now down
May 12 17:08:54 OpenWrt daemon.notice pppd[27423]: pppd 2.4.5 started by root, uid 0
May 12 17:08:55 OpenWrt local2.info chat[27427]: abort on (BUSY)
May 12 17:08:55 OpenWrt local2.info chat[27427]: abort on (NO CARRIER)
May 12 17:08:55 OpenWrt local2.info chat[27427]: abort on (ERROR)
May 12 17:08:55 OpenWrt local2.info chat[27427]: report (CONNECT)
May 12 17:08:55 OpenWrt local2.info chat[27427]: timeout set to 10 seconds
May 12 17:08:55 OpenWrt local2.info chat[27427]: send (AT&F^M)
May 12 17:08:55 OpenWrt local2.info chat[27427]: expect (OK)
May 12 17:09:05 OpenWrt local2.info chat[27427]: alarm
May 12 17:09:05 OpenWrt local2.info chat[27427]: Failed
May 12 17:09:05 OpenWrt daemon.err pppd[27423]: Connect script failed
May 12 17:09:06 OpenWrt daemon.info pppd[27423]: Exit.
May 12 17:09:06 OpenWrt daemon.notice netifd: Interface 'WAN3G' is now down
May 12 17:09:08 OpenWrt daemon.notice pppd[27447]: pppd 2.4.5 started by root, uid 0
May 12 17:09:09 OpenWrt local2.info chat[27451]: abort on (BUSY)
May 12 17:09:09 OpenWrt local2.info chat[27451]: abort on (NO CARRIER)
May 12 17:09:09 OpenWrt local2.info chat[27451]: abort on (ERROR)
May 12 17:09:09 OpenWrt local2.info chat[27451]: report (CONNECT)
May 12 17:09:09 OpenWrt local2.info chat[27451]: timeout set to 10 seconds
May 12 17:09:09 OpenWrt local2.info chat[27451]: send (AT&F^M)
May 12 17:09:09 OpenWrt local2.info chat[27451]: expect (OK)
May 12 17:09:19 OpenWrt local2.info chat[27451]: alarm
May 12 17:09:19 OpenWrt local2.info chat[27451]: Failed
May 12 17:09:19 OpenWrt daemon.err pppd[27447]: Connect script failed
May 12 17:09:20 OpenWrt daemon.info pppd[27447]: Exit.
May 12 17:09:20 OpenWrt daemon.notice netifd: Interface 'WAN3G' is now down
May 12 17:09:22 OpenWrt daemon.notice pppd[27471]: pppd 2.4.5 started by root, uid 0


Saludos y gracias

baumann

  • Visitante
Re: Interfaz ETH&WIFI como LAN - Interfaz 3G como WAN
« Respuesta #4 en: 13-05-2013, 21:32 (Lunes) »
DAIkiri2KS , voy a tener este tema parado unos días debido a mudanza. Como he reseteado el router a fábrica, iré tomando nota de los pasos que hago, y realizaré un manual, de acuerdo?

1saludo compañero!  :D